Transaction 2404ddb642218bc56cce07612a338dff51ef7c0133143eaadf69ff32f883b66e

2 Input
2 Outputs
  • 2404ddb642218bc56cce07612a338dff51ef7c0133143eaadf69ff32f883b66e:0
  • value  1035597
    address  1Ah7ak2MfzDyMUzJiKTCJX3UgWhi1WLFgk
  • 2404ddb642218bc56cce07612a338dff51ef7c0133143eaadf69ff32f883b66e:1
  • value  2433060
    address  1BTfe5oDfVnq3rP6bK6yLRB9ab2svhQUHz